Algorithm Engineer
All the best with your application!
Want more jobs like this straight to your inbox?
Get Job Alerts
Get a curated list of the top robotics roles delivered straight to your inbox each week. We sift through hundreds of postings to find the high-salary positions, leading companies, and remote opportunities you actually want.
Unsubscribe anytime. We respect your privacy.
Summary
Location
Jiading District, China
Work
Full-time
Key Benefits
Flexible Working Environment
Key Skills
Job Classification
About this Job
Req ID 89163|Shanghai, China,Capri (Shanghai) Automobile Technology Co., Ltd.
About the Team
We are looking for a new colleague in R&D Center at our location in Jiading, Shanghai.
What you can look forward to as an Algorithm Engineer:
- Develop and maintain planning and control algorithms for L2 / L3 ADAS.
- Design behavior planning, trajectory planning, and vehicle control functions according to system requirements.
- Optimize decision-making and control performance for functions such as ACC, LKA, TJA, and NOA.
- Develop and tune lateral and longitudinal control algorithms based on vehicle dynamics.
- Verify and debug algorithms in MIL / SIL / HIL and vehicle test environments.
- Support system integration, testing, and customer (OEM) project delivery.
- Follow automotive software development processes and functional safety standards (e.g. ASPICE, ISO 26262).
Your Profile as an Algorithm:
- Master’s degree in Control Engineering, Automotive Engineering, Robotics, Computer Science, or related fields.
- Solid fundamentals in control theory, vehicle dynamics, linear algebra, and optimization.
- Programming skills in C++ (Python is a plus) and experience with Linux development.
- Basic knowledge of planning and/or control algorithms (e.g. trajectory planning, PID, MPC).
- Familiarity with at least one simulation or development environment (e.g. MATLAB/Simulink, ROS) is a plus.
- Interest in ADAS / automated driving and motivation to work in a series‑production–oriented environment.
- Good analytical skills, teamwork ability, and willingness to learn.
- CET-6.
Why you should choose ZF in Shanghai?
- Individual Growth: At ZF, you accelerate your career by working together across borders and cultures. Take advantage of global development opportunities, support and a flexible working environment
- Experience Variety: Join ZF to shape future mobility and sustainable systems. Drive smart solutions and contribute to safer, cleaner, affordable mobility for all
- Find Inspiration: Develop yourself in a team-oriented and supportive environment at ZF. Take on international challenges, be inspired by your colleagues and shape the future with us
Be part of our ZF team as Algorithm Engineer and apply now!
Contact
Fangyuan Shen
About the Company

ZF Group
Privately Held
Automotive ManufacturingRobotics Hardware & ComponentsRobotics Software & AI
View details
Related Jobs